Oracle Solaris 11.2 - Schnelleinstieg OpenStack. Oracle Deutschland B.V. & Co. KG



Ähnliche Dokumente
Oracle Solaris 11.2 Schnelleinstieg OpenStack

IT. Menschen. Leidenschaft. Oracle Solaris 11.2 Schnelleinstieg OpenStack

Road to Private Cloud mit OpenStack - Projekterfahrungen

Private IaaS Cloud mit OpenStack. Sebastian Zielenski Linux/Unix Consultant & Trainer B1 Systems GmbH zielenski@b1-systems.de

Architektur & Deployment einer Multinode OpenStack-Umgebung

Cloud Computing mit OpenStack

OpenStack in der Praxis

Kostenoptimierte Cloud-Administration mit Solaris Container Technologie

Meine Datenbank läuft auf Vmware Was sagt der Enterprise Manager dazu?

Deploying Solaris 11 with. Thorsten Schlump T-Systems International GmbH

Aufsetzten einer Oracle DBaaS Umgebung (private Cloud) mit dem Enterprise Manager. Bodo von Neuhaus Oracle Deutschland B.V.

openstack Die OpenSource Cloud Julian mino GPN

Oracle VM, OpenStack & EM12c Ziemlich beste Freunde oder Star Wars The Empire Strikes Back

OpenStack mit RedHat oder Solaris

Zuhause im Glück: Haustiere in OpenStack? Thore Bahr Systems Engineer

Deploying Solaris 11 with OpenStack and LDAP based Puppet

Isolierte Umgebungen für Python Anwendungen Teil 2. Christine Koppelt, Jürgen Schackmann, Stefan Seelmann

B1 Systems GmbH - Linux/Open Source Consulting, Training, Support & Development

Systemmanagement mit Puppet und Foreman

Rapid Deployment mit JomaSoft VDCF

PowerVC (Virtualization Center) Lothar Bingemann Tel:

Tilman Beitter Thomas Kärgel Andre Nähring Andreas Steil Sebastian Zielenski. laas mit OpenStack. Cloud Computing in der Praxis. dpunkt.

Rapid Deployment von OS, Virtualisierung und Applikation

M5000 einfach ablösen durch T4/T5 LDoms und Solaris Zonen

Der Aufbau von Cloudumgebungen mit Oracle Solaris 11

Platform as a Service (PaaS) & Containerization

Oracle Datenbanken mit Oracle Solaris virtualisiert

The Foreman. Felix Massem und Jan-Frederic Markert

Open Source Data Center Virtualisierung mit OpenNebula LinuxTag Berlin. Bernd Erk

Oracle Solaris 11 Zones - Tipps und Tricks

Copyright 2012, Oracle and/or its affiliates. All rights reserved.

Hochverfügbarkeit und virtualisierte Umgebungen

Open Source als Internet-Basisinfrastruktur

4 Einrichten von Windows

SAFE HARBOR STATEMENT

Die Architektur. Die einzelnen Komponenten sind in eigenen Projekten realisiert, die ihre Dienste über REST-Web-Services-APIs bereitstellen.

LDom Performance optimieren

Oracle Database Cloud Service

OpenStack Automatisiertes Bereitstellen von Instanzen

Ist nur Appliance ODA schon Rechenzentrum in der Kiste?

OpenStack bei der SAP SE

IT-Security durch das passende OS. Oracle Solaris 11.2.

SAFE HARBOR STATEMENT

Klaus Eckstein, Daniel Hillinger Cloud Control - hochverfügbar von Kopf bis Fuß

In Nullkommanix zur Datenbank in der eigenen Cloud

Vom Web ins IoT: Schnelleinstieg in Tooling und Entwicklung

Container als Immutable Infrastructure. John M. Hutchison

Automatisierter Java EE Entwicklungs-Lifecycle mit WebLogic Server 12c. Robin Müller-Bady Systemberater, Oracle Deutschland

Orchestrierung einer Private Cloud mit OpenStack Heat

Auch nach so vielen Jahren: Was Sie schon immer über Forms/Reports 11g wissen sollten

Hochverfügbare LDOMs mit Oracle Solaris Cluster

Bereitstellung von Microservice mit dem OCCS

AEQUO Adaptive und energieeffiziente Verteilung von virtuellen Maschinen in OpenStack-Umgebungen

Storage as a Service - STaaS

Migration einer bestehenden Umgebung in eine private Cloud mit OpenStack

1 Copyright 2012, Oracle and/or its affiliates. All rights reserved.

Container-Orchestrierung in der Cloud für Profis

Das dynamische Microsoft Duo System Center 2012 & Windows Server 2012 Referentin: Maria Wastlschmid

Digitale Transformation

Open Source Data Center Virtualisierung mit OpenNebula CeBIT Bernd Erk

Dr. Jens Hündling Senior Sales Consultant. DOAG Apps 2011 Berlin, 05. Mai 2011

Automatisierte Entwickler VMs works on my machine zählt nicht mehr ;-)

Installationsanleitung - Command WorkStation 5.6 mit Fiery Extended Applications 4.2

Anleitung zur Integration der /data.mill API in SAP Java Applikationen

Aufbau einer Enterprise Manager Grid Control Testumgebung

Einsatz von Tools. Nadjibullah Rajab Bereichsleiter OPITZ CONSULTING Gummersbach GmbH. Mannheim, Einsatz von Tools Seite 1

Betrieb einer Forms-Anwendung in der Azure Cloud. Forms Day München

OpenStack und alles wird gut? Überblick, Reifegrad und Anwendungsszenarien

Management von grossen IT Umgebungen mit Open Source Tools

Planung und Konfiguration von Oracle VM Clustern für HA

Solaris im Datacenter Architektur, Implementation und Betrieb

LDom Performance optimieren

Upgrading Your Skills to MCSA: Windows Server 2016 MOC 20743

Auf dem Weg zu Oracle Solaris 11 - Ein Bericht aus der Praxis

Günter Kraemer. Adobe Acrobat Connect Die Plattform für Kollaboration und Rapid Training. Business Development Manager Adobe Systems

ConSol* Monitoring-Tools Ein Überblick - Mit Praxisbeispielen zum Einsatz bei Lidl -

Dateisysteme und Datenverwaltung in der Cloud

Software EMEA Performance Tour Berlin, Germany June

Microsoft Azure Fundamentals MOC 10979

Erfahrungen eines Providers im Aufbau einer OpenStack Cloud. Deutsche OpenStack Tage Köln 2016 Frank Gemein & Christoph Streit ScaleUp Technologies

Testumgebungen für Oracle Solaris Cluster mit Oracle VM Virtualbox Heiko Stein etomer GmbH

Implementing a Software- Defined DataCenter MOC 20745

HP IT-Symposium

System Center 2012 R2 und Microsoft Azure. Marc Grote

Weblogic Server - Administration für Umsteiger

Software Engineering effizient und flexibel siemens.de/sicbs

IT macht den Meister mit VDCF Version 5

SCCA-BS2 V2.1. EMC ControlCenter-Agent für BS2000/OSD. Dezember Copyright 2009 FUJITSU TECHNOLOGY SOLUTIONS

Open Source als de-facto Standard bei Swisscom Cloud Services

Besuchen Sie uns: siemens.de/sicbs

Evolution der owncloud-installation an der TU Berlin. Dr.-Ing. Thomas Hildmann tubit IT Service Center DFN Forum Clouddienste März 2017

Lab Management mit TFS Thomas Schissler artiso AG

Automatisierung senkt den Betriebsaufwand für Ihr Netzwerk

Copyright 2012, Oracle and/or its affiliates. All rights reserved.

15 Jahre SharePoint-Technologie

NaaS as Business Concept and SDN as Technology. How Do They Interrelate?

Linux Server in der eigenen Cloud

Transkript:

Oracle Solaris 11.2 - Schnelleinstieg OpenStack Heiko Stein etomer GmbH Berlin Detlef Drewanz Oracle Deutschland B.V. & Co. KG Potsdam Schlüsselworte: Oracle Solaris 11, OpenStack Einleitung OpenStack ist ein Open Source Software Projekt, das zwischen der Firma Rackspace und der NASA in 2010 gestartet wurde. Es basiert auf Pathon und bildet die Grundlage für Infrastructure as a Service, Platform as a Service und Software as a Service Plattformen. Das Projekt wurde zum am schnellsten wachsenden Open Source Projekt mit mehreren 1000 kommerziellen und individuellen Unterstützern aus der ganzen Welt. OpenStack kombiniert Compute-, Netzwerk- und Storage Ressourcen - realisiert durch verschiedene Speichergeräte und Hypervisors - auf einer höheren Ebene. Diese Ressourcen werden durch ein Web Portal verwaltet. Zusätzlich sind alle Cloud Dienste durch eine Menge von RESTful APIs nutzbar, die es Entwicklern und Administratoren ermöglichen, die Dienste zu verbinden und erweitern.

Oracle Solaris 11.2 enthält eine komplette OpenStack-Distribution, die mit ihren verschiedenen Modulen auf die entsprechenden Funktionalitäten von Oracle Solaris zurück greift. Diese Distribution basiert auf OpenStack Havana (2013.2.3) und ist im Solaris 11.2 Repository integriert. Selbst die Support Repository Updates (SRU) enthalten ebenfalls die auf die Updates abgestimmten Fixes für die OpenStack Komponenten. Diese Integration ermöglicht einen einfachen Einsteig für diejenigen, die sich intensiver mit OpenStack beschäftigen wollen und die eine zuverlässige Plattform suchen. Dieses Papier zeigt kurz den Umgang und Einstieg in OpenStack mit Solaris anhand eines einfachen Setup. Überblick Die grundlegende Zielsetzung der OpenStack Gesamtarchitektur besteht in der möglichst schnellen und einfachen Bereitstellung von Compute Ressourcen. Zur Erzeugung und Realisierung diese Compute Ressourcen wird eine Form der Server Virtualisierung benötigt. Diese Compute Ressourcen nutzen ein root-filesystem und weiteren Storage zur Datenablage. Zur möglichst schnellen Erzeugung der Filesysteme der Compute Ressourcen werden vorbereitete Images bereitgehalten und benutzt. Die Kommunikation der Compute Ressourcen untereinander erfolgt über ein virtualisiertes Netzwerk.

Zur Verwaltung der Cloud Infrastruktur wird ein Web Portal benutzt, das - wie auch alle anderen Services einen zentralen Authentication Service benutzt. Diese verschiedenen Funktionen werden durch die folgenden Dienste umgesetzt: Nova o Compute Virtualisierung durch die Nutzung von Solaris Non-Global Zones und Solaris Kernel Zones Cinder o Block Storage Virtualisierung durch die Nutzung von ZFS. Der Storage kann lokalen Compute Ressourcen zur Verfügung gestellt werden oder per iscsi oder FC zur Nutzung bereitgestellt werden. Swift o Object Storage Virtualisierung durch die Nutzung von ZFS Neutron o Netzwerk Virtualisierung durch die Nutzung von Elastic Virtual Switch Funktionalitäten in Solaris 11.2 Glance o Image Virtualisierung unter Nutzung von Unified Archives Horizon o Ein Dashboard zum Management der Cloud Infrastruktur Keystone o Der OpenStack Authentication Service. Die Havana OpenStack Distribution besteht aus verschiedenen Services, die im Solaris Repository durch einzelne Softwarepakete realisiert werden. # pkg list -a grep cloud/openstack cloud/openstack 0.2013.2.3-0.175.2.0.0.42.1 --- cloud/openstack/cinder 0.2013.2.3-0.175.2.1.0.5.0 --- cloud/openstack/glance 0.2013.2.3-0.175.2.2.0.4.0 --- cloud/openstack/horizon 0.2013.2.3-0.175.2.2.0.4.0 --- cloud/openstack/keystone 0.2013.2.3-0.175.2.1.0.5.0 --- cloud/openstack/neutron 0.2013.2.3-0.175.2.1.0.5.0 --- cloud/openstack/nova 0.2013.2.3-0.175.2.1.0.5.0 --- cloud/openstack/swift 1.10.0-0.175.2.1.0.5.0 --- # pkg list -Ha rabbitmq network/amqp/rabbitmq 3.1.3-0.175.2.0.0.42.1 --- # pkg list -ah rad-evs-controller system/management/rad/module/rad-evs-controller 0.5.11-0.175.2.0.0.42.2 ---

Das Gruppenpaket cloud/openstack ermöglicht eine einfache Installation und Versionsanzeige. # pkg info -r cloud/openstack Name: cloud/openstack Summary: OpenStack Description: OpenStack is a cloud operating system that controls large pools of compute, storage, and networking resources throughout a data center, all managed through a dashboard that gives administrators control while empowering their users to provision resources through a web interface. Category: Meta Packages/Group Packages System/Administration and Configuration System/Enterprise Management System/Virtualization Web Services/Application and Web Servers State: Not installed Publisher: solaris Version: 0.2013.2.3 (Havana 2013.2.3) Build Release: 5.11 Branch: 0.175.2.0.0.42.1 Packaging Date: June 23, 2014 01:03:42 AM Size: 5.46 kb FMRI: pkg://solaris/cloud/openstack@0.2013.2.3,5.11-0.175.2.0.0.42.1:20140623t010342z

Installation Die Installation von OpenStack auf Solaris 11.2 ist auf 3 unterschiedlichen Arten möglich: Installation durch ein bereitgestelltes Unified Archive o Einfachste Variante o Download des Unified Archive von http://www.oracle.com/technetwork/serverstorage/solaris11/downloads/unified-archives-2245488.html Manuelle Installation auf einem Host Manuelle verteilte Installation auf mehreren Hosts Der Vortrag setzt sich mit der manuellen Installation und Konfiguration auf einem Host auseinander, um auf die jeweils beteiligten Services bzw. deren Konfiguration zu Referenzieren. Das Setup setzt sich aus 2 Schritten zusammen, die im Folgenden grob vereinfacht dargestellt werden: Installation/Vorbereitende Schritte # pkg install cloud/openstack Installation OpenStack # pkg install rabbitmq # svcadm enable rabbitmq Solaris spezifische SW Rabbit MQ # pkg install rad-evs-controller # svcadm restart rad:local Solaris spezifische SW Elastic Virtual Switch controller # su - evsuser -c "ssh-keygen -N '' -f /var/user/evsuser/.ssh/id_rsa -t rsa" # su - neutron -c "ssh-keygen -N '' -f /var/lib/neutron/.ssh/id_rsa -t rsa" # su - root -c "ssh-keygen -N '' -f /root/.ssh/id_rsa -t rsa" # cat /var/user/evsuser/.ssh/id_rsa.pub /var/lib/neutron/.ssh/id_rsa.pub \ /root/.ssh/id_rsa.pub >> /var/user/evsuser/.ssh/authorized_keys Konfiguration SSH User Connectivity

Konfiguration # su - keystone -c "keystone-manage pki_setup" # svcadm enable keystone # su - keystone -c \ "/usr/demo/openstack/keystone/sample_data.sh" Konfiguration Keystone /etc/keystone/keystone.conf # svcadm enable cinder-db # svcadm enable cinder-api cinder-backup # svcadm enable cinder-scheduler # svcadm enable -r cinder-volume:default Konfiguration Cinder /etc/cinder/api-paste.ini /etc/cinder/cinder.conf # svcadm enable glance-db # svcadm enable glance-api # svcadm enable glance-registry # svcadm enable glance-scrubber # evsadm set-prop p controller=ssh://evsuser@localhost # evsadm # svcadm enable neutron-dhcp-agent # svcadm enable neutron-server enable # svcadm restart rad:local # svcadm enable nova-conductor # svcadm enable nova-api-ec2 nova-api-osapicompute nova-cert nova-compute # svcadm enable nova-objectstore nova-scheduler Konfiguration Glance Konfiguration Neutron Konfiguration Nova /etc/glance/glance-api.conf, /etc/glance/glance-cache.conf /etc/glance/glance-registry.conf /etc/glance/glance-scrubber.conf /etc/neutron/neutron.conf, /etc/neutron/plugins/evs/evs_plugin.ini /etc/neutron/dhcp_agent.ini /etc/nova/api-paste.ini and /etc/nova/nova.conf # svcadm enable http:apache22 Konfiguration Nova /etc/apace/2.2/conf.d/ openstack-dashboard-http.conf openstack-dashboard-tls.conf

Zusammenfassung Dieses einfache Setup verdeutlicht die Einrichtung von OpenStack unter Oracle Solaris 11.2. Basierend auf dieser Konfiguration sind weitere, produktionstaugliche Konfigurationen möglich. Literaturverzeichnis http://www.oracle.com/technetwork/server-storage/solaris11/technologies/openstack- 2135773.html Kontaktadressen: Heiko Stein etomer GmbH Drakestraße 60 12205 Berlin Telefon: +49 (0) 30 33503720 Fax: +49 (0) 30 33503718 E-Mail Heiko.Stein@etomer.de Internet: http://www.etomer.com Detlef Drewanz Oracle Deutschland B.V. & Co. KG Schiffbauergasse 14 D-14467 Potsdam Telefon: +49 (0) 331 200 7341 E-Mail Detlef.Drewanz@oracle.com Internet: http://www.oracle.com